The Ba football side has booked its place in the BiC Fiji FACT semi-finals after a dominant 6-0 win over Nasinu.
Ba opened the scoring through a penalty from Praneel Naidu before John Orobulu doubled the lead.
Suliano Tawanakoro added a third goal, while Orobulu went on to score three more times to complete a four-goal haul in the match.

Ba coach Ravinesh Kumar says yesterday’s loss to Lautoka was a wake-up call for the team.
Kumar says the players learned from their mistakes and came out firing against Nasinu today.
The coach also praised the team's performance, saying he is proud of the players for delivering an outstanding display and securing a place in the semi-finals.
